Output 867f0d92b3625136f3d6c6315b6f4df2bbe258af4d59d68cbfabd3681a3fb0f8:0

value
28976069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44fc4563eff2e0d28d1959ab571cddd12271b636 OP_EQUAL
address
MEBvPaJJwKkW3a1uzCtDHVUE46mVAnVYbD
transaction
867f0d92b3625136f3d6c6315b6f4df2bbe258af4d59d68cbfabd3681a3fb0f8
spent
true